Description of the feature request:

I saw "no-local" as an execution requirement here:

https://github.com/bazelbuild/bazel/blob/3be81016f463d7a19cef5f00fee89efdd887c1b6/src/main/java/com/google/devtools/build/lib/actions/ExecutionRequirements.java#L243

But I was told that this is only for the internal Blaze, not Bazel. Can we have support for "no-local" in Bazel as well?

Which category does this issue belong to?

No response

What underlying problem are you trying to solve with this feature?

Similar to "no-remote" or "no-sandbox", sometimes I need to ensure an action to be ALWAYS executed with some level of isolation. For me, this means this particular action can use process-wrapper, linux-sandbox, or RBE. This particular action writes to the source tree, so it can't use the local strategy to avoid it to actually write to the source tree.
